The Story of Jamise
This name first appeared in recorded history in the 1970s, a whisper of possibility echoing through a vibrant era.
Jamise is a name born in the latter half of the 20th century, likely a creative blend of popular names from its time. It emerged in English-speaking countries, a fresh sound for a new generation.

What It Means
“A modern, likely invented name, possibly a blend of James and Denise. It lacks a clear traditional meaning.”
